Thailand: A Consistent Champion of Tourism
Winning ‘Destination of the Year’ for the ninth time isn’t just luck—it’s a reflection of Thailand’s strategic efforts to stay ahead in a competitive travel market. The TTG Asia Travel Awards, established in 1989, are among the most respected in the industry, recognizing the finest in travel agencies, suppliers, and destinations. Thailand’s ability to consistently stand out in this competitive landscape speaks volumes about the country’s proactive approach to developing its tourism infrastructure, from pristine beaches and world-class resorts to authentic cultural experiences.
Thailand’s previous wins—spanning decades from 1998 to 2018—demonstrate its long-standing leadership in the travel world. It’s clear that both travelers and industry experts alike see Thailand as a destination that not only offers incredible experiences but also evolves to meet the changing demands of global tourism.
